Launched by the Federation of Hellenic Associations of Tourist & Travel Agencies (FEDHATTA), the Dodeka action plan is an innovative initiative of Greece’s travel agents. Translating into “Twelve”, the action plan includes thematic and special interest activities for every month of the year aiming to extend the country’s tourism season. In collaboration with FedHATTA and the Mount Athos Area Organization, within the “Travel the World” project, Eastern Halkidiki takes center stage with activities and initiatives promoting 12 alternative forms of tourism through the Dodeka action plan. Pilgrimage tours, wellness holidays, customs and traditions, monuments and archaeological sites, nature and special trail hikes are among the among the forms promoted. The first suggestion for the Eastern Halkidiki region focuses on sailing, diving and cruising, with the campaign to be presented in Amsterdam and Rome next year.
